O`Shea earns Final place

20 May 2009 14:32
Sir Alex Ferguson has confirmed John O'Shea will get the reward for all his patience by guaranteeing him a starting role for Manchester United in next week's Champions League final. Although it is nearly a decade since O'Shea made his United debut at Aston Villa, the Republic of Ireland international has rarely been a regular in Ferguson's first-choice line-up. Yet, with Patrice Evra ruled out for various stages of the season through injury and suspension, O'Shea has made frequent appearances at left-back this term. And, when Gary Neville joined Wes Brown on the injury list later in the campaign, Ferguson turned to O'Shea's experience when he did not feel teenage Brazilian Rafael was the right man for the job. Now the United boss has assured O'Shea of his place in the side that will tackle Barcelona in Rome's Stadio Olimpico. "John takes his place in Rome because he deserves it," said Ferguson. "Because of the injuries to Gary Neville and Wes Brown, he has become a permanent fixture. He is ahead of everyone now."
